2. Strategies for Tackling the New York Times Crossword Sunday 24 Mar 2024 (and Beyond)
Whether you’re facing the New York Times Crossword Sunday 24 Mar 2024 or any other crossword, a strategic approach can significantly improve your solving speed and accuracy. Here are some tips and tricks to consider:
Key Solving Techniques
- Start with the Easy Clues: Look for clues you know immediately. Filling in these answers provides a foundation and helps you deduce other answers.
- Focus on Common Crossword Fillers: Words like “ETRE,” “AREA,” “ERA,” “ANNA,” and “OREO” appear frequently. Knowing these common fillers can save time.
- Pay Attention to Clue Wording: The wording of a clue often provides hints. For example, a clue ending in a question mark indicates a pun or wordplay.
- Check the Crossings: Use the letters you’ve already filled in to help you solve intersecting clues.
- Use Online Resources: If you’re stuck, don’t be afraid to use online crossword solvers or dictionaries.
